Our case load is primarily equine, with a small percentage of bovine, camelid, and small ruminant cases. Our practice provides general veterinary medical services on both an ambulatory and in-hospital basis, and we are one of the main referral centers for western Canada. We see hunters, jumpers, western performance, and draft horse cases regularly, as well as many other aspects of the horse industry. We see approximately 9,350 appointments per year, and perform approximately 500 surgeries per year.

Our hospital has 20 indoor stalls, 1 surgery suite with 2 recovery rooms, 4 examination rooms, an indoor lameness examination center, and an isolation facility with 2 stalls. We also have facilities for handling bovine patients. We offer a full spectrum of surgical services, digital radiography, digital diagnostic ultrasonography, videoendoscopy, gastroscopy, and shock wave therapy. We recently installed a Nuclear Scintigraphy machine in the lameness center, which is the first one Western Canada. A full service small animal hospital is also located on the premises.

There are currently 9 large animal veterinarians and 2 small animal veterinarians working at the hospital. Following the opening of a new breeding facility in the spring, 2006, our embryo transfer and breeding work has expanded significantly. We provide ambulatory and in-hospital services to our clients, specializing in lameness examinations, high quality diagnostic imaging, pre-purchase examinations, equine dentistry, reproduction, and alternative therapies.
